Overview
As an Area Sales Manager, you will drive profitable growth across the South UK by developing and winning industrial dust and fume extraction projects. Working directly with manufacturing businesses, you'll build trusted relationships, understand customer processes and deliver technically sound solutions that improve workplace safety, compliance and operational performance. You'll manage opportunities from initial enquiry through to project handover while growing your territory through both inbound leads and proactive business development.
Why Join Filtermist?
Filtermist Limited, part of the Swedish Absolent Group, is a UK market leader with over 50 years of innovation in oil mist extraction. Trusted by world-class manufacturers in over 60 countries—spanning aerospace, automotive, medical, and food processing, we take pride in cleaning the air for global industry.
